小编Tha*_*Guy的帖子

apt-get 更新上的“没有可用的公钥”

执行时apt-get update,我收到以下错误:

root@ADS3-Debian6:/home/aluno# apt-get update
Atingido http://sft.if.usp.br squeeze Release.gpg
Ign http://sft.if.usp.br/debian/ squeeze/contrib Translation-en
Ign http://sft.if.usp.br/debian/ squeeze/contrib Translation-pt
Ign http://sft.if.usp.br/debian/ squeeze/contrib Translation-pt_BR
Run Code Online (Sandbox Code Playgroud)

(……)

Obter:10 http://security.debian.org squeeze/updates/non-free i386 Packages [14 B]
Baixados 612 kB em 4s (125 kB/s)                    
Lendo listas de pacotes... Pronto
There is no public key available for the following key IDs: 8B48AD6246925553
Run Code Online (Sandbox Code Playgroud)

debian

156
推荐指数
5
解决办法
26万
查看次数

git 中 6 个字节的文件权限。这是什么意思?

我执行了一个git commit命令,它给了我以下答复:

7 files changed, 93 insertions(+), 15 deletions(-)
mode change 100644 => 100755 assets/internal/fonts/icomoon.svg
mode change 100644 => 100755 assets/internal/fonts/icomoon.ttf
mode change 100644 => 100755 assets/internal/fonts/icomoon.woff
Run Code Online (Sandbox Code Playgroud)

我知道文件可以具有用户/组/其他 rwx 权限,这些权限可以表示为三个字节,如“644”或“755”。但是为什么 git 在这里显示六个字节?

我已阅读以下文章,但没有找到答案:

permissions git

38
推荐指数
2
解决办法
9274
查看次数

壁纸在 Fedora 19 (Gnome 3) 上延伸到多个显示器

我正在运行 Fedora 19(GNOME Shell 3.8.4)。我有一个双显示器设置(两个 1440 x 900),我希望能够在两个显示器上拉伸我的墙纸,就像我在使用 Ubuntu 12.04 时习惯的那样。

我不想为每个工作区设置不同的壁纸,也不想为每个显示器设置不同的壁纸(这很酷,但超出了问题的范围)。我想要的是一个 2880 x 900(或任何 3.2:1 比例的图像)在一个显示器上显示一半,另一半显示在另一台显示器上:

在此处输入图片说明

我是如何在 Ubuntu 上设置的

如果我使用 12.04 LiveUSB 启动,它会以“镜像显示”模式启动。我必须禁用显示镜像(启用扩展显示器)才能在每个屏幕上显示不同的图像:

在此处输入图片说明

然后,我打开系统设置,在外观部分我可以选择背景,并有几个选项。选择“跨度”(请参阅第一张图片最右侧的对话框)将具有我想要的背景。

我如何(没有)在 Fedora 上使用它

系统设置屏幕没有“外观”图标,只有“背景”图标,没有任何选项。如果我选择一个图像,它将重复应用于每个监视器,如下所示:

在此处输入图片说明

fedora gnome wallpaper gnome3

19
推荐指数
2
解决办法
2万
查看次数

重命名本地文件夹中的文件添加前缀或后缀

我在一个文件夹中有很多文件,我想为它们添加前缀或后缀(不是两者)。我在这里检查并发现我可以使用

for filename in *.jpg; do mv "$filename" "prefix_$filename"; done;
Run Code Online (Sandbox Code Playgroud)

为所有以 结尾的文件添加前缀.jpg(如果我删除.jpg,它将为当前文件夹中的所有文件添加前缀)。

但是,我希望能够

  • 添加后缀(即重命名filename.extfilename.whatever.ext),
  • 检查前缀或后缀是否已经存在,然后跳过,
  • 创建一个接受诸如addprefix whatever *.ext或的参数的别名addsufix whatever *.*

shell shell-script rename

13
推荐指数
3
解决办法
3万
查看次数

如何找到 Apache 保存日志文件的位置?

我需要找到Apache 保存站点访问和错误日​​志的位置。

我对托管了数十个站点的服务器具有 root 访问权限。我正在尝试调试其中一个站点。当我浏览网站时,它没有显示在/var/logs/apache2/access.log或 上/var/logs/apache2/error.log。(文件就在那里,其他站点也会登录这些文件。事实上,有数百个不同的日志文件)。

既没有locate httpd.log也没有find . -iname httpd.log执行/任何结果。

该站点的apache配置是:

ServerName REDACTED.com.br
DocumentRoot /var/www/xyz/wiki
AssignUserId xyz_wiki xyz_wiki

<Directory /var/www/xyz/wiki/data>
order allow,deny
deny from all
</Directory>
<Directory /var/www/xyz/wiki/conf>
order allow,deny
deny from all
</Directory>
<Directory /var/www/xyz/wiki/bin>
order allow,deny
deny from all
</Directory>
<Directory /var/www/xyz/wiki/inc>
order allow,deny
deny from all
</Directory>

php_admin_value open_basedir /var/www/xyz/wiki/:/mnt/vdImagem/www/xyz/wiki/
Run Code Online (Sandbox Code Playgroud)

logs debian apache-httpd

13
推荐指数
3
解决办法
7万
查看次数

“播放文件需要 H.264(High Profile)解码器”

我正在尝试播放我从手机录制的视频(三星 Galaxy On7 上的股票视频/照片应用程序)。

当我单击它们时,我从 Fedora 28 上的 Totem 收到以下错误消息:

播放文件需要 H.264 (High Profile) 解码器,但未安装

播放文件需要 H.264 (High Profile) 解码器,但未安装

单击“在程序中查找”找不到合适的编解码器。


file工具将它们标记为“ISO Media, MP4 v2 [ISO 14496-14]”。


这是我从 CLI 运行 Totem 时的错误日志:

** 消息:12:57:35.979:缺少插件:gstreamer|1.0|totem|H.264(High Profile)解码器|decoder-video/x-h264,level=(string)4,profile=(string)high, interlace-mode=(string)progressive, chroma-format=(string)4:2:0, bit-depth-luma=(uint)8, bit-depth-chroma=(uint)8 (H.264 (High Profile) ) 解码器)

fedora multimedia codec

12
推荐指数
1
解决办法
2万
查看次数

XFCE 已死还是仍在开发中?

XFCE网站似乎是活的,像Xubuntu的发行版仍然使用它。但是XFCE 自 2015 年以来就没有更新过。项目死了吗?

ubuntu xfce xubuntu

11
推荐指数
1
解决办法
3233
查看次数

apt-mirror clean 脚本不会删除任何内容

我正在使用apt-mirror创建本地 Ubuntu 镜像。它确实成功地从另一个镜像下载文件(每周大约有几 GB),但从不删除任何内容或指示可以删除的文件。最终,我可能会用完可用空间。

apt-mirror总是包含的输出

可以释放 0 个文件和 0 个目录中的 0.0 个字节。

为此,运行 /var/spool/apt-mirror/var/clean.sh。

clean.sh是跑了每次apt-mirror执行,因为内容/var/spool/apt-mirror/var/postmirror.sh就是

/var/spool/apt-mirror/var/clean.sh
Run Code Online (Sandbox Code Playgroud)

运行clean.sh产生这个输出:

删除 0 个不必要的文件 [0 字节]...完成。

删除 0 个不必要的目录...完成。

这是我的mirror.list文件:

############# config ##################
#
# set base_path    /var/spool/apt-mirror
#
# set mirror_path  $base_path/mirror
# set skel_path    $base_path/skel
# set var_path     $base_path/var
# set cleanscript $var_path/clean.sh
# set defaultarch  <running host architecture>
# set postmirror_script $var_path/postmirror.sh
# set run_postmirror 0
set nthreads …
Run Code Online (Sandbox Code Playgroud)

apt-mirror

4
推荐指数
1
解决办法
1万
查看次数

无法在 Fedora 19 上启动 mysql

我正在运行 Fedora 19 并且我已经使用yum install mysql.

当我发出mysql命令时,我收到以下错误消息:

ERROR 2002 (HY000): 无法通过 socket '/var/lib/mysql/mysql.sock' 连接到本地 MySQL 服务器 (2)

如果我确实创建了 /var/lib/mysql/mysql.sock 文件,则错误消息后的数字更改为(111)(可能是我创建了具有错误权限的文件)。

阅读后,这个问题这一次我想service mysqld start,但我得到:

Redirecting to /bin/systemctl start  mysqld.service
Failed to issue method call: Unit mysqld.service failed to load: No such file or directory. See system logs and 'systemctl status mysqld.service' for details.
Run Code Online (Sandbox Code Playgroud)

service mysqld status返回

Redirecting to /bin/systemctl status  mysqld.service
mysqld.service
   Loaded: error (Reason: No such …
Run Code Online (Sandbox Code Playgroud)

fedora mysql

3
推荐指数
1
解决办法
4822
查看次数

debian 配置:错误:“找不到 libcurl”

我在 Linux 2.6.32-openvz-042stab120.11-amd64 OpenVZ 容器上运行 Debian 8.9 Jessie。

我正在尝试使用curlftpfs0.9.1,因为此版本具有在更高版本中删除的功能 - 即 open(read+write) 和 open(write)。

当前版本是0.9.2-9~deb8u1

apt-cache policy curlftpfs
curlftpfs:
  Installed: (none)
  Candidate: 0.9.2-9~deb8u1
  Version table:
     0.9.2-9~deb8u1 0
        500 http://ftp.debian.org/debian/ jessie/main amd64 Packages
Run Code Online (Sandbox Code Playgroud)

我能够在 Debian Snapshot 上找到二进制文件和源代码

但是,如果我尝试安装.deb二进制文件,则会得到未满足的依赖项:

# dpkg -i ./curlftpfs_0.9.1-3_amd64.deb
Selecting previously unselected package curlftpfs.
(Reading database ... 44948 files and directories currently installed.)
Preparing to unpack ./curlftpfs_0.9.1-3_amd64.deb ...
Unpacking curlftpfs (0.9.1-3) ...
dpkg: dependency problems prevent configuration of …
Run Code Online (Sandbox Code Playgroud)

compiling source debian

2
推荐指数
1
解决办法
9868
查看次数